Definition
- 1besinnlich, beschaulich, Kontemplation betreibend, untätig

Wiktionary examplesThese source excerpts show how kontemplativ appears in context. They illustrate usage; the definition above remains the entry’s reference meaning.
Das deutsche Ideal war einst kontemplativ, nicht angriffslustig, transzendental, nicht fridrizianisch, …
Ich habe auch schon beim Kochen die Philosophie-CDs von Konrad Paul Liessmann gehört, was ihn jetzt vielleicht nicht freut, weil er sich das sicher in kontemplativerem Rahmen konsumiert gewünscht hat …
